CVE-ID: CVE-2020-3430
CWE-ID:
CWE-78 -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an OS Command ('OS Command Injection')
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ary shell commands on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ation in the application protocol handling features. A remote unauthenticated attacker can trick a victim to click a specially crafted link and execute arbitrary OS commands on the target system.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sCisco Jabber: 12.1 - 12.9

CVE-ID: CVE-2020-3498
CWE-ID:
CWE-200 - Exposure of sensitive information to an unauthorized actor
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to potentially s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to improper validation of message contents. A remote authenticated attacker can send specially crafted messages and gain unauthorized access to sensitive information on the system.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sCisco Jabber: 12.1 - 12.9

CVE-ID: CVE-2020-3495
CWE-ID:
CWE-20 - Improper input validation
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the system.
The vulnerability exists due to improper validation of message contents. A remote authenticated attacker can send specially crafted Extensible Messaging and Presence Protocol (XMPP) messages and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sCisco Jabber: 12.1 - 12.9

CVE-ID: CVE-2020-3537
CWE-ID:
CWE-200 - Exposure of sensitive information to an unauthorized actor
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to potentially s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to improper validation of message contents. A remote authenticated attacker can send specially crafted messages that contain Universal Naming Convention (UNC) links to a targeted user, convince the user to follow the provided link and gain unauthorized access to sensitive information on the system.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sCisco Jabber: 12.1 - 12.9
